Abstract

The general objective of the study is estimating economic value of Lake Tana attributes using stated preference method of valuation in general and choice experiment method in particular. The target population was households who live around Lake Tana. The study has identified four attributes of Lake Tana (Water quality, fishery, irrigation, and recreation). The study has formulated three alternatives in which two of them were improved whereas the one is the status quo. Each attribute has three levels. The study has surveyed 238 households which were selected using multistage sampling method. Each respondent was presented with eight choice sets. Each choice set has three alternatives including opt option. The study has employed random parameter logit model for data analysis. In line with this model the study has conducted the extended random parameter logit model. The status quo (ASC0) is negative and significant both in random parameter logit model but positive and insignificant in extended random parameter logit model. This means that households have preferred the improved situation of the Lake Tana. This indicates that households are willing to pay to improve the current situation of the lake. Random parameter logit model shows that all improved attributes have positive sign and significant at 1% significance level. This means that improved situation of attributes that are identified by this study improve utility of households. Government should protect Lake Tana from any problem by raising funds from households since households are willing to pay to improve Lake Tana's attributes.
